Warning Signs
Signs Your Home Is Out of Level
These are the same issues we inspect for across San Bernardino County.
- Floors that noticeably slope or feel soft in spots
- Doors that swing open or closed on their own
- Doors and windows that stick, rub, or will not latch
- Cracks forming at wall seams or around door frames

What Cal Star Does During a Re-Level
Re-leveling is precision work. Our crews check the entire support system, not just the low corner you noticed. The same crews handle this work across San Bernardino County.
Full Under-Home Inspection
We measure the level across the entire home and inspect every pier, pad, and support before any adjustment is made.
Precision Frame Adjustment
The steel chassis and support system are carefully brought back to level in small increments to avoid stressing walls, plumbing, or the roofline.
Pier & Support Correction
Any piers or supports that caused the settling are repaired or replaced so the problem does not return.
Post-Level Check
Doors, windows, and the frame are checked after the adjustment. If floor unevenness remains, we explain whether subfloor repair — not re-leveling — is what you actually need.
See damaged piers or moisture under the home?
Re-leveling adjusts the frame when the home has settled. If piers, pads, or supports are broken or failing, foundation repair is usually needed too. Cal Star inspects underneath and explains what your home actually needs.

Is re-leveling the same as foundation repair?
They are related. Re-leveling corrects the position of the home, while foundation repair addresses damaged piers, pads, and supports. Cal Star handles both, often in the same visit.
